Address 0 PPC

PPrPq83T9pnKbzKq3DZ7H9SpBtK5atWduE

Confirmed

Total Received74.998698 PPC
Total Sent74.998698 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PPrPq83T9pnKbzKq3DZ7H9SpBtK5atWduE74.998698 PPC
Fee: 0.00225 PPC
32161 Confirmations74.996448 PPC
PPrPq83T9pnKbzKq3DZ7H9SpBtK5atWduE74.998698 PPC
PVzm1Ki1LyFsGaUUzSD36uBpbPk32TBxSS2.10831 PPC
Fee: 0.00225 PPC
32176 Confirmations77.107008 PPC